REAR HEATED OXYGEN SENSOR (HO2S) REMOVAL/INSTALLATION [MZI-3.7]

HO2S (LH) Removal/Installation
1. Disconnect the negative battery cable.
2. Disconnect the HO2S (LH) connector.

NOTE: If necessary, lubricate the HO2S (LH) with Penetrating and Lock Lubricant loosen to aid in removal.




3. Remove the HO2S (LH) using the SST.

NOTE: Apply a light coat of anti-seize lubricant to the threads of the HO2S.

4. Install in the reverse order of removal.

HO2S (RH) Removal/Installation
1. Disconnect the negative battery cable.
2. Remove the following part for easier access.
1. Remove the cowl panel.

3. Disconnect the HO2S (RH) connector.

NOTE: If necessary, lubricate the HO2S (RH) with Penetrating and Lock Lubricant loosen to aid in removal.




4. Remove the HO2S (RH) using the SST.

NOTE: Apply a light coat of anti-seize lubricant to the threads of the HO2S.

5. Install in the reverse order of removal.
